Minimising boiler vibration is a crucial aspect of ensuring both efficiency and safety in industrial operations. One effective strategy involves the utilisation of vibration isolators or mounts specifically designed to absorb and dampen the energy generated by the operating boiler. These mounts can significantly mitigate the transmission of vibrations from the boiler to the surrounding infrastructure. It is equally important to ensure that the mounting surface is level and stable, as any irregularities can exacerbate vibration issues. Strategies for Minimising Boiler Vibration
Another approach is to conduct regular balancing procedures on the boiler components. An unbalanced boiler can lead to uneven wear and excessive vibrations over time. Adjustments may include rotating components to distribute weight evenly or replacing worn parts that contribute to imbalances. Furthermore, environmental factors such as the placement of the boiler within the facility should be assessed to avoid proximity to sensitive equipment that could be adversely affected by vibration.

Regular maintenance is essential for ensuring the optimal performance of a biomass boiler. Key maintenance tasks include cleaning the combustion chamber, flue system, and heat exchanger to prevent the buildup of ash and soot. Operators should also monitor the fuel feed system for proper operation, checking for blockages or mechanical issues. Biomass boilers offer a renewable energy solution that often translates into lower long-term operational costs compared to traditional heating systems. While the initial investment may be higher due to the need for specialized equipment and installation, the ongoing expenses can significantly decrease over time. As biomass fuel sources, such as wood pellets or chips, tend to be more cost-effective, users may experience substantial savings on fuel costs. In terms of efficiency, biomass boilers are increasingly designed to meet or exceed the performance levels of conventional gas or electric systems. Modern biomass boilers achieve high levels of thermal efficiency, sometimes exceeding 90 per cent. This means that a greater percentage of the fuel's energy is converted into usable heat, reducing waste and improving overall performance. In the UK, the Renewable Heat Incentive (RHI) plays a key role in promoting the use of biomass systems. This government scheme provides financial support for renewable heating technologies, making the adoption of biomass boilers more economically viable. Additionally, stricter emission standards are in place to limit the environmental impact of biomass combustion.
